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$94.51 | 9.873% | $103.841 | $103.84 | $103.85 | $103.80 |
Purchase #2 | $225.37 | 11.275% | $250.7805 | $250.78 | $250.80 | $250.80 |
Purchase #3 | $225.28 | 12.260% | $252.8993 | $252.90 | $252.90 | $252.90 |
Purchase #4 | $122.99 | 6.163% | $130.5699 | $130.57 | $130.55 | $130.60 |
Purchase #5 | $156.36 | 10.608% | $172.9467 | $172.95 | $172.95 | $172.90 |
Purchase #6 | $178.67 | 3.334% | $184.6269 | $184.63 | $184.65 | $184.60 |
Purchase #7 | $52.48 | 5.452% | $55.3412 | $55.34 | $55.35 | $55.30 |
7 purchase totals = | $1,055.66 | $1,151.0055 | $1,151.01 | $1,151.05 | $1,150.90 |
